Output 32d5cffbdd94a0ebfdee74f8ffc541d3e38c8bc8d9ee3712b2d23b67e2ccb537:1

value
40318986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b7bd05a951a9e4fa997dc657332a3ff9e7a4bc OP_EQUAL
address
3LdKucp2NhBdSFZd5Ji4majPgzrg1SZdkA
transaction
32d5cffbdd94a0ebfdee74f8ffc541d3e38c8bc8d9ee3712b2d23b67e2ccb537
spent
true